Torr
The torr is a unit of pressure named after Evangelista Torricelli, the Italian physicist who invented the mercury barometer in 1643. One torr is defined as exactly 1/760 of a standard atmosphere (approximately 133.322 Pa). Numerically nearly identical to the millimetre of mercury (mmHg), it differs by less than 0.000015%. The torr is used in vacuum science and engineering: rough vacuum is 1–100 torr, fine vacuum 10⁻³–1 torr, and ultra-high vacuum below 10⁻⁹ torr.
Pascals
The pascal (Pa) is the SI derived unit of pressure, defined as one newton per square metre (N/m²), named after French mathematician Blaise Pascal who studied fluid pressure in the 17th century. Standard atmospheric pressure at sea level is 101,325 Pa (101.3 kPa). The pascal is a small unit for everyday use — a gentle breeze exerts approximately 1 Pa of dynamic pressure — so kilopascals (kPa) and megapascals (MPa) are more common in practical engineering contexts.
